What is AI Data Transformation?
AI data transformation uses machine learning algorithms to automatically convert raw data into structured, analysis-ready formats without manual coding. Unlike traditional ETL tools that require you to write explicit rules for every transformation, AI systems learn patterns from your data and suggest or automatically apply transformations like data type conversion, null value handling, outlier detection, and schema mapping. The technology combines natural language processing to understand column meanings, pattern recognition to detect data quality issues, and automated code generation to create transformation scripts. You can describe what you want in plain English - like 'clean the customer data and standardize phone numbers' - and the AI generates the appropriate Python, SQL, or transformation logic. This approach is particularly powerful for handling inconsistent data sources, accelerating exploratory data analysis, and maintaining data pipelines that adapt to changing input formats.

How AI Data Transformation Works
AI data transformation operates through intelligent pattern recognition and automated code generation. You start by uploading or connecting your raw data source - whether it's CSV files, database tables, or API responses. The AI analyzes the structure, data types, quality issues, and relationships within your data. Based on this analysis and your natural language instructions, it generates transformation logic that handles cleaning, reshaping, joining, and enriching your data automatically.
- Data Profiling and Analysis
Step: 1
Description: AI scans your data to understand structure, detect patterns, identify quality issues, and suggest transformation strategies
- Transformation Planning
Step: 2
Description: You describe desired outcomes in natural language, and AI generates step-by-step transformation logic including cleaning rules and data validation
- Automated Execution
Step: 3
Description: AI executes transformations, monitors for errors, and provides real-time feedback on data quality and transformation success

Best Practices for AI Data Transformation
- Start with Data Documentation
Description: Document your data sources, business rules, and expected outputs before implementing AI transformation. This helps AI understand context and generate more accurate transformations.
Pro Tip: Create a data dictionary that AI can reference to understand domain-specific terminology and business logic
- Validate Transformation Results
Description: Always implement validation checks to ensure AI transformations maintain data integrity and business logic. Set up automated quality tests that flag unexpected changes.
Pro Tip: Use statistical profiling to compare before/after distributions and catch subtle transformation errors that might impact analysis
- Build Incremental Pipelines
Description: Design your AI transformations to handle incremental data loads rather than full refreshes. This improves performance and enables real-time analysis capabilities.
Pro Tip: Implement change data capture patterns so your AI can identify and process only modified records
- Monitor and Tune Performance
Description: Track transformation execution times, error rates, and resource usage to optimize your AI pipelines. Most AI tools provide performance analytics dashboards.
Pro Tip: Set up alerts for transformation failures or performance degradation, and use AI insights to automatically optimize slow-running transformations
Common Mistakes to Avoid
- Over-relying on AI without understanding the transformations
Why Bad: Creates black box processes that are hard to debug and maintain when issues arise
Fix: Always review and understand the transformation logic AI generates, and maintain documentation of business rules
- Not testing with edge cases and dirty data
Why Bad: AI might handle clean sample data well but fail with real-world messy datasets
Fix: Test your AI transformations with worst-case scenarios, null values, duplicates, and malformed data
- Ignoring data lineage and audit trails
Why Bad: Makes it impossible to trace data issues back to source and debug transformation problems
Fix: Implement logging and lineage tracking for all AI transformations to maintain data governance and troubleshooting capabilities
Frequently Asked Questions
- What types of data transformations can AI automate?
A: AI can automate data cleaning, type conversion, schema mapping, duplicate removal, outlier detection, data validation, format standardization, and basic feature engineering tasks.
- Do I need coding skills to use AI data transformation tools?
A: Most AI transformation tools offer no-code interfaces with natural language commands, though some coding knowledge helps for complex custom transformations and debugging.
